H1B Sponsorship Java Developer information

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Java Developer seeking H1B sponsorship, and why are they important?

To excel as a Java Developer pursuing H1B sponsorship, you need strong programming skills in Java, a relevant bachelor's degree in computer science or a related field, and experience with software development methodologies. Familiarity with frameworks like Spring, Hibernate, build tools such as Maven or Gradle, and proficiency in using version control systems like Git are typically expected, with certifications like Oracle Certified Professional Java Programmer (OCPJP) being advantageous. Excellent problem-solving abilities, teamwork, and effective communication help you stand out when collaborating in global, multicultural teams. These skills and qualifications are crucial for delivering robust software solutions and meeting both technical and visa-related requirements in competitive environments.

What are some common challenges faced by H1B Sponsorship Java Developers during the onboarding process?

H1B Sponsorship Java Developers often face unique challenges during onboarding, such as adapting to new work cultures, understanding company-specific coding standards, and bridging any communication gaps that may arise from working in a multicultural team. Additionally, they may need to quickly familiarize themselves with proprietary systems and processes while also ensuring their documentation and visa requirements are in order. Proactive communication and seeking support from HR and team leads can help smooth this transition and set the stage for successful integration.

What is an H1B Sponsorship Java Developer?

An H1B Sponsorship Java Developer is a software developer who specializes in Java programming and requires an H1B visa to work legally in the United States. Employers sponsor these developers by filing an H1B petition to the U.S. government, allowing them to hire skilled foreign workers when qualified U.S. candidates are not available. Java developers on H1B visas typically work on building, maintaining, and optimizing Java-based applications for various industries. The sponsorship process involves meeting specific educational and professional requirements, as well as adhering to federal guidelines for employment.

Job description

Job Title: SR. JAVA DEVELOPER
Location: Mclean,VA
Duration: 12+ Months
Visa: USC, GC, H1B and EAD
Contract Type: W2
Job Description:
ICM BTO enterprise models technology needs a senior full stack Java developer to support growing business needs for model analytics for the company's mortgage portfolio. You will play a meaningful role in driving activities in delivering the solution.
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science or a related field
  • 5+ years of relevant professional experience
  • 4+ years of Java software development experience
  • A strong understanding in Java language, Java 8+ standard library and open sources
  • Good understanding and experiencing Spring Framework, Spring Boot, REST APIs
  • Familiarity with databases and SQL
  • Experience with Angular front-end framework and Typescript is highly desirable
  • Familiar with Gradle and Jenkins build tools
  • Ability to understand and write code documentation that conveys your solution to others
  • Ability to trouble shoot and optimize application for security and responsiveness
  • Good interpersonal and communication skills, and the ability to partner optimally
  • Analytical skills and problem-solving
  • Being a self-starter, quick learner, diligent.
  • Familiarity with version control (e.g GitHub, Bitbucket)
  • Knowledge of Object-Relational Mapping frameworks a plus
  • Experience with Agile and Scrum development methodologies
  • Understanding of application performance diagnostics and analytical tools
  • Knowledge of automated test frameworks
  • Mock oriented testing with positive and negative testing (Junit/Mockito)
